From 59180d2a12cbd4cef4a45d0eedc63818ae1d14e3 Mon Sep 17 00:00:00 2001 From: manuel Date: Sun, 7 Aug 2016 16:21:27 +0200 Subject: make qmail support EC keys --- qmail-smtpd.c |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) (limited to 'qmail-smtpd.c') diff --git a/qmail-smtpd.c b/qmail-smtpd.c index 34643b1..35630ac 100644 --- a/qmail-smtpd.c +++ b/qmail-smtpd.c @@ -1401,8 +1401,8 @@ void tls_init() if (!myssl) { tls_err("unable to initialize ssl"); return; } /* this will also check whether public and private keys match */ - if (!SSL_use_RSAPrivateKey_file(myssl, servercert, SSL_FILETYPE_PEM)) - { SSL_free(myssl); tls_err("no valid RSA private key"); return; } + if (!SSL_use_PrivateKey_file(myssl, servercert, SSL_FILETYPE_PEM)) + { SSL_free(myssl); tls_err("no valid private key"); return; } ciphers = env_get("TLSCIPHERS"); if (!ciphers) { -- cgit v1.2.3